1. Williams, AZ: The Grand Canyon Railway Round Trip Experience

Enjoy the Grand Canyon's natural beauty on a nostalgic roundtrip train ride featuring western musicians and cowboy characters on vintage cars. Grab a drink in the onboard bar then witness the scenery of the National Park. Travel on the Grand Canyon Railway, boasting 64 miles of breathtaking scenery that leads to Grand Canyon National Park. This century-old railroad brought people from some of the wildest parts of Arizona to one of the seven natural wonders of the world - the Grand Canyon. Journey back to the Old West with the help of authentic characters who bring music and stories to share with you along the way. Arrive at the canyon around lunchtime with ample time to hike and enjoy the park. Afterwards, you will then return back to Williams, Arizona.

2. Williams: Grand Canyon Railway Tickets with Guided Bus Tour

Enjoy the Grand Canyon's natural beauty on a nostalgic train ride featuring western musicians and cowboy characters on vintage cars with this roundtrip train ticket between Williams and the Grand Canyon. Take a guided bus tour to the top sights along the canyon's South Rim.  Pick up your tickets and board the train in Williams. Enjoy the scenic ride through the Grand Canyon National Park to the Grand Canyon village. Be entertained with a thrilling Wild West shootout along the way. Select a comfortable seat in first class with large windows, snacks, and beverages, or pick a tour with coach tickets. Select a tour with the lunch option and sit down to a hot buffet meal in Maswik Lodge. Once you arrive at Grand Canyon Village hop aboard a bus that will take you to the most popular viewpoints along the South Rim of the Canyon. Get your camera ready for some incredible vistas. Listen to fascinating commentary from your guide along the way. Spend some time walking around the historic Grand Canyon Village where you can visit historic hotels and shops or purchase something to eat. Return to Williams on the train at the end of your tour.

3. Las Vegas 2-Day Grand Canyon Railway Bearizona Meteor Crater

Discover the wonders of the Grand Canyon on a 2-day, multi-stop tour from Las Vegas, including roundtrip transportation and overnight hotel accommodation. Ride a train on the Grand Canyon Railway. Day 1: Following hotel pickup, visit Arizona Route 66 Museum to explore the origin and culture of the road. The museum is located in the historic Kingman Powerhouse and depicts the historical evolution of travel along the 35th parallel that became Route 66. Next, head to Bearizona Wildlife Park to see more than 30 kinds of rare wild animals in an approximately 160-acre space. Drive through more than three miles of ponderosa pine forest and check out a 20-acre walk-through area along winding paths. Get time for lunch at the wildlife park (cost not included) before the next stop-the Meteor Crater. Nestled on the North Rim of the Grand Canyon, the Meteor Crater’s visitor center is one of the most popular attractions in Northern Arizona. Over 50,000 years ago, space and earth came together when a huge iron-nickel meteorite, approximately 150 feet wide and weighing several hundred thousand tons, impacted an area outside of Flagstaff, Arizona, with a force 150 times greater than an atomic bomb. Day 2: Depart early from the hotel to the Grand Canyon Railway Station in Williams, a heritage railroad that carries passengers between Williams and the South Rim of Grand Canyon National Park. Enjoy a 2.5-hour train ride that blends adventure, history, and culture, before arriving at Grand Canyon Village. Then, join a 3-hour Grand Canyon tour. As one of the Seven Wonders of the World, the Grand Canyon is a must-see destination. The mile-deep canyon formed millions of years ago as the Colorado River cut a deep channel through layers of hard rock, exposing ribboned layers of the Earth’s crust. The canyon measures 270 miles long and stretches across northern Arizona. There is truly nothing quite like it, which is why people of all ages from around the world come to witness this breathtaking Southwest landmark. After the tour, take a return 2.5-hour train ride back along the Grand Canyon Railway Station. Finish your trip with hotel drop-off back in Las Vegas.
